part of speech: noun
definition 1: the part of the body that is on the side opposite the chest and between the neck and hips.
He tapped me on the back, and I turned around.
 
definition 2: the side opposite the front.
Put your name on the back of this paper.I didn't see the man's face because I only saw the back of him.
 
synonyms:
rear, reverse
antonyms:
front
definition 3: a part of an object that supports the part of the body opposite the chest.
I leaned against the back of the chair.
similar words:
support

part of speech: verb
inflections: backs, backing, backed
definition: to cause something to move with its back part first.
He backed the car out of the garage.
 
synonyms:
reverse

part of speech: adjective
definition: located behind the front part.
The children rode in the back seat of the car.
synonyms:
rear
similar words:
reverse

part of speech: adverb
definition 1: in the direction of things that are behind something or someone.
The police officer told the people to move back.Could you move your car back? I can't get out.
definition 2: to a place where you were before, or to an earlier time.
He went back to his car to get his glasses.I thought back to when I was very young.
definition 3: in return or in reply.
Joe hit Nate, and Nate hit him back.She left a message, but I forgot to call her back.
